[[秀丸エディタ]] > 祝鳥

*[[祝鳥(のりてふ):http://www.math.sci.hokudai.ac.jp/~abenori/soft/fortex.html]] [#ta42794c]

祝鳥は秀丸エディタ上に LaTeX の総合環境を実現するためのマクロです.

-[[祝鳥 (のりてふ):http://www.math.sci.hokudai.ac.jp/~abenori/soft/fortex.html]]
(阿部 紀行 (あべのり) さん)
--[[にっき♪: 祝鳥の検索結果:http://abenori.blogspot.com/search?q=%E7%A5%9D%E9%B3%A5]]

----
#contents
----


**祝鳥の読み方 [#v1c487c3]

祝鳥は「のりてふ」とよみます.

-[[祝鳥の読みがのりてふだと知った時の衝撃。:https://twitter.com/17645MARTY9999/status/297562023343038466]]

**注意点 [#f1985a98]

***HKEY_CURRENT_USER\Console\%SystemRoot%_System32_cmd.exe の CodePage の値が 65001 (10 進数) の場合に ps2pdf.bat を実行しても PDF ファイルが作成されない --> CodePage の値を 932 (10 進数) に変更する [#a95208cc]

HKEY_CURRENT_USER\Console\%SystemRoot%_System32_cmd.exe の CodePage の値が 65001 (10 進数) の場合,祝鳥で ps2pdf 経由で PDF ファイルが作成できません.(コマンド自体は正常終了します.)
これは一般に .bat ファイルが認識されないバグのためです.

CodePage の値が 932 (10 進数) の場合は PDF ファイルが出力されます.

CodePage の値が 65001 (10 進数) の場合,秀丸マクロからコマンド プロンプトを起動すると CodePage が 65001 で起動します.

コマンド プロンプトから chcp 65001 で CodePage を変更して ps2pdf.bat を実行すると PDF ファイルが作成されないようです.

 rungs.exe -sPAPERSIZE=a4 -q -dSAFER -dBATCH -dNOPAUSE -sDEVICE="pdfwrite" -sOutputFile="hoge.pdf" -c save pop -f "hoge.ps"
 
のように ps2pdf.bat ではなく rungs.exe, gswin64c.exe, gswin32c.exe を実行すると PDF ファイルが作成できるようです.


**設定 [#t8d102c5]

***TeXToDVI [#t296d982]

デフォルトでは platex.fmt が使用されます.
uplatex を使用する場合は「uplatex.fmt」を選択します.

-[[祝鳥でuplatexを使う方法:http://oku.edu.mie-u.ac.jp/tex/mod/forum/discuss.php?d=1714]]

>
マクロ(M) > 祝鳥(1) > プログラム設定(%%%O%%%) > TeXToDVI > プログラム > フォーマットファイルから選ぶ > uplatex.fmt
<

[[SyncTeX]] を使用する場合は「SyncTeXを使う」を選択します.

>
//マクロ(M) > 祝鳥(1) > プログラム設定(%%%O%%%) > 各種プログラム及びメニューの設定... > TeXToDVI をダブルクリック > [詳細設定] > ソースとの同期 > SyncTeXを使う
マクロ(M) > 祝鳥(1) > プログラム設定(%%%O%%%) > TeXToDVI > ソースとの同期 > SyncTeXを使う
<

***プログラム及びメニューの設定 [#ldce0879]

>
マクロ(M) > 祝鳥(1) > プログラム設定(%%%O%%%) > 各種プログラム及びメニューの設定...
<

----
&color(#8080FF,#8080FF){%%%                      &color(Black){''祝鳥:プログラム及びメニューの設定''};                    &color(#DD4444,#DD4444){%%%[ &color(White){''×''}; ]%%%};%%%};&br;
  コマンド               メニュー&br;
  &color(White,#1188FF){TeXToDVI          };   コンパイル(&amp;T)&br;
  pdflatex               PDFに変換して表示(&amp;P)&br;
  DVIToPDF             pdflatexで変換して表示&br;
  DVIToPS              DVIに変換して表示&br;
  PSToPDF             PS経由でPDFに変換して表示&br;
  Latexmk              BbTeX&br;
  DVIOUT              MakeIndex&br;
  Adobe                Latexmkでファイルを監視&br;
  SumatraPDF&br;
  PSPreview&br;
----

項目をダブルクリックするとコマンドやメニューの設定ができます.

----
&color(#8080FF,#8080FF){%%%             &color(Black){''コマンドの設定''};           &color(#DD4444,#DD4444){%%%[ &color(White){''×''}; ]%%%};%%%};&br;
  タイトル   &color(White,#1188FF){%%%TeXToDVI%%%};&br;
  プログラム&br;
  引数(置換文字列が使用可能)&br;
&br;
  カレントディレクトリ(置換文字列が使用可能)&br;
&br;
  ◯ コマンドライン ◯ GUIアプリケーション 🔘 マクロ&br;
  マクロ  %%%&#x25;m\fortex\sub\package\textodvi\compile.mac%%%&br;
                          &color(Black,#EEEEEE){[ 詳細設定 ]};&br;
       &color(Black,#EEEEEE){[   OK   ]};       &color(Black,#EEEEEE){[ キャンセル ]};&br;
----


**使い方 [#wf79d543]

***祝鳥の実行 [#jd61541e]

メニューの [マクロ(M)]-[祝鳥(1)] から祝鳥が実行できます.

----
  begin型(%%%B%%%)&br;
  section型(%%%S%%%)&br;
  large型(%%%L%%%)&br;
  maketitle型(%%%M%%%)&br;
  accent型(%%%A%%%)&br;
  ギリシャ文字補完(%%%J%%%)&br;
  タイプセット(%%%T%%%)&br;
  \end{???}補完(%%%E%%%)&br;
  対応するものへの移動(%%%G%%%)&br;
  コメント操作(%%%C%%%)&br;
  補完(%%%H%%%)&br;
  イメージ補完(%%%;%%%)&br;
  お手伝いさん(%%%U%%%)&br;
  BibTeXデータベース検索(%%%[%%%)&br;
  マニュアルを開く(%%%I%%%)&br;
  プログラム設定(%%%O%%%)&br;
----


**SumatraPDF との連携 [#q78f9338]

***forward and inverse search [#ub5c9cf7]

祝鳥は [[SumatraPDF]] の forward and inverse search にも対応しているので,[[Adobe Acrobat Reader DC]] の代わりに SumatraPDF を使うほうがおすすめです。

祝鳥 1.00 では SumatraPDF がインストールされている場合は PDFに変換して表示するときに SumatraPDF を使用するようになりました。

SumatraPDF が設定されていない場合は手動で設定します。

>
マクロ(M) > 祝鳥(1) > プログラム設定(%%%O%%%) > SumatraPDF > SyncTeX > 使う (プレビュー時にジャンプ)
<

>
マクロ(M) > 祝鳥(1) > プログラム設定(%%%O%%%) > 各種プログラム及びメニューの設定... > PDFに変換して表示(&amp;P)をダブルクリックして実行するコマンドに SumatraPDF を追加
<

----
&color(#8080FF,#8080FF){%%%                      &color(Black){''祝鳥:プログラム及びメニューの設定''};                    &color(#DD4444,#DD4444){%%%[ &color(White){''×''}; ]%%%};%%%};&br;
  コマンド               メニュー&br;
  TeXToDVI             コンパイル(&amp;T)&br;
  pdflatex               &color(White,#1188FF){PDFに変換して表示(&amp;P)                };&br;
  DVIToPDF             pdflatexで変換して表示&br;
  DVIToPS              DVIに変換して表示&br;
  PSToPDF             PS経由でPDFに変換して表示&br;
  Latexmk              BbTeX&br;
  DVIOUT              MakeIndex&br;
  Adobe                Latexmkでファイルを監視&br;
  SumatraPDF&br;
  PSPreview&br;
----


**関連リンク [#v1b5e675]

-[[QA: 祝鳥の検索結果:http://oku.edu.mie-u.ac.jp/tex/mod/forum/search.php?search=%E7%A5%9D%E9%B3%A5&id=2]]
-[[祝鳥に関するブログ記事まとめ:http://hatenablog.com/k/keywordblog/%E7%A5%9D%E9%B3%A5]]
-[[「祝鳥 TeX」の検索結果(Q&A) - Yahoo!知恵袋:http://chiebukuro.search.yahoo.co.jp/search?sort=16&p=%E7%A5%9D%E9%B3%A5+tex&class=1&ei=UTF-8]] (更新日時の新しい順)
-[[祝鳥による TeX 環境の構築法:http://tipszone.jp/20120909_tex-environment/]]
-[[秀丸エディタのカスタマイズVZ like + TeX:http://estuarine.jp/2011/10/%E7%A7%80%E4%B8%B8%E3%82%A8%E3%83%87%E3%82%A3%E3%82%BF%E3%81%AE%E3%82%AB%E3%82%B9%E3%82%BF%E3%83%9E%E3%82%A4%E3%82%BAvz-like-tex/]]
-[[祝鳥|学ぶって 楽しい!:http://ameblo.jp/kazuos/entry-11014017484.html]], [[TeX Wiki|学ぶって 楽しい!:http://ameblo.jp/kazuos/entry-11021964592.html]]
-[[macでwin版のTex、秀丸:http://hidemaruo.dip.jp:81/hidesoft/hidesoft_2/x29507.html]]
-[[TeX---小技集(祝鳥関連):http://imi.kyushu-u.ac.jp/~ssaito/jpn/tex/tips/nori.html]]
-[[LaTeX強調表示他定義ファイル:http://hide.maruo.co.jp/lib/hilight/fortex.html]]


***リリース情報/ChangeLog [#d9050efd]

-祝鳥
--[[履歴:http://www.math.sci.hokudai.ac.jp/~abenori/soft/readme/fortexhist.txt]]

-64-bit 版 macrodll.dll
--[[64bit 版 macrodll.dll:http://homepage3.nifty.com/_htom/macro/macro_dll.html#label-4]]
--[[h-tom's Warehouse - top:http://homepage3.nifty.com/_htom/]]
--[[h-tom's Warehouse - 秀丸エディタ macro:http://homepage3.nifty.com/_htom/macro/]]